Major update on Evander Kane's status for Game 6 against Florida Panthers
Ahead of Game 6, Evander Kane was absent from Edmonton Oilers line rushes as they prepare for their game against the Florida Panthers.
Tomorrow night the Edmonton Oilers are scheduled to face off against the Florida Panthers in game 6 of the Stanley Cup finals. After falling behind three games to none, the Oilers have fought back valiantly winning two games in a row. With a series shifting back to Alberta the Oilers face, another must win scenario.
Over the course of the playoffs, the Oilers have battled through multiple injuries including Evander Kane. Trying to gut out an abdominal injury. Unfortunately, for Kane, that became too much recently and is forced him to miss the last two games. Ahead of tomorrow's game the Oilers practice in Edmonton today and notably absent from line rushes was Kane.
Looking at line rushes today and it looks like Evander Kane won't play tomorrow. @EdmontonOilers
At points during the playoffs, Kane was unable to even sit on the Oilers bench due to the pain he was in. At this point it is better that he does not participate if he's not able to provide the physical play and scoring touch that he is known for. Game 6 goes tomorrow night at 8:00 p.m. Eastern.
